Ukhrul: Senior advocate Vakham Zimik dies at 89

Published on

Ukhrul: Former Tangkhul Naga Long president, Vakham Zimik from Pharung village passed away on Tuesday morning after brief illness. He was 89.

Late Vakham Zimik held several key posts during his lifetime for the good of the people. Among many of his significant contributions to the Tangkhul society, particularly in Ukhrul and Kamjong districts, he served as the president of TNL from 1972 till 1975. He was also the speaker of TNL.

He was one of the founding members of Union Baptist Church, erstwhile Ngarumlong Baptist Church in 1988.

Sr. Advocate Vakham Zimik was the former president of Bar Association Ukhrul and died while serving as the Oath Commissioner.

Vakham Zimik was the co-pioneer of the Tangkhul Shanao Long, the apex civil body of the Tangkhul women union. He also served as the former president of Tangkhul Zimik Shang (Clan) for two terms from 1984-86 and 1986-90 consecutively. He played key role within his clan’s circle and gave his valuable time as the History Committee of Zimik Shang from 1997-2023.

Among his other contributions, he served as Member Discussion Forum Ukhrul, as well as Legal Advisor to Tangkhul Baptist Church Association till date.
